Violation Code: 21-19-4
Clean WC supply not properly stored. Clean wiping cloth supply not properly stored.
Legal Reference
3-304.14(D) FC: (D) Dry wiping cloths and the chemical sanitizing solutions specified in Subparagraph (B)(1) of this section in which wet wiping cloths are held between uses shall be free of food debris and visible soil. 3-304.14(B)(1) FC: (B) Cloths in-use for wiping counters and other equipment surfaces shall be: (1) Held between uses in a chemical sanitizer solution at a concentration specified under Section 4-501.114; 3-304.14(D) FC: (D) Dry wiping cloths and the chemical sanitizing solutions specified in Subparagraph (B)(1) of this section in which wet wiping cloths are held between uses shall be free of food debris and visible soil. 4-803.11 FC: Soiled linens shall be kept in clean, nonabsorbent receptacles or clean, washable laundry bags and stored and transported to prevent contamination of food, clean equipment, clean utensils, and single-service and single-use articles. 4-803.11 FC: Soiled linens shall be kept in clean, nonabsorbent receptacles or clean, washable laundry bags and stored and transported to prevent contamination of food, clean equipment, clean utensils, and single-service and single-use articles. 4-903.12 FC: (A) Except as specified in Paragraph (B) of this section, cleaned and sanitized equipment, utensils, laundered linens, and single-service and single-use articles may not be stored: (1) In locker rooms; (2) In toilet rooms; (3) In garbage rooms; (4) In mechanical rooms; (5) Under sewer lines that are not shielded to intercept potential drips; (6) Under leaking water lines including leaking automatic fire sprinkler heads or under lines on which water has condensed; (7) Under open stairwells; or (8) Under other sources of contamination. (B) Laundered linens and single-service and single-use articles that are packaged or in a facility such as a cabinet may be stored in a locker room. 4-903.11(A) FC: (A) Except as specified in Paragraph (D) of this section, cleaned equipment and utensils, laundered linens, and single- service and single-use articles shall be stored: (1) In a clean, dry location; (2) Where they are not exposed to splash, dust, or other contamination; and (3) At least 6 inches above the floor. 4-903.11(A) FC: (A) Except as specified in Paragraph (D) of this section, cleaned equipment and utensils, laundered linens, and single- service and single-use articles shall be stored: (1) In a clean, dry location; (2) Where they are not exposed to splash, dust, or other contamination; and (3) At least 6 inches above the floor.
